Understanding external-wall risk is only the beginning.

Once the construction has been established, the available evidence considered and the significance of the identified risks understood, building owners face a different question: What is the right response?

For external-wall issues, the answer is not always straightforward. An identified fire risk does not automatically prescribe a single solution, and an intervention developed to address one performance requirement can have implications for other aspects of the façade.

This is why resolution needs to consider the external wall as a whole.

From Risk to the Right Response

The purpose of Resolution is to turn an understanding of risk into a response that is proportionate, technically robust and deliverable.

Depending on the circumstances of the building, this may involve remediation, targeted intervention, mitigation or other measures. The appropriate approach will depend on the nature and significance of the identified risk, the existing construction, the characteristics of the building and the options available.

The most extensive intervention is not necessarily the most appropriate. Equally, a solution that appears simpler or less disruptive is not necessarily proportionate if it does not adequately address the identified risk.

Developing the right response therefore requires more than identifying what needs to change. It requires an understanding of what that change means for the building as a whole. 

The External Wall as a System

External walls are complex systems in which individual components and interfaces contribute to overall performance.

An intervention intended to improve fire performance can therefore introduce other technical considerations that need to be understood and managed. These wider implications can sometimes be overlooked when an external-wall issue is considered primarily through a single performance lens.

Changes to insulation, cladding, cavity barriers, membranes, openings or interfaces, for example, may affect other aspects of façade performance, including:

  • Thermal performance
  • Condensation and moisture risk
  • Weather resistance
  • Structural interfaces
  • Movement and tolerances
  • Durability
  • Access and maintenance
  • Buildability

These considerations will vary depending on the existing construction and the proposed intervention. They should not be treated as a checklist to be applied identically to every building.

The important principle is that the external wall should be considered as a system rather than a collection of independent components.

A solution that addresses one issue in isolation but creates an unacceptable consequence elsewhere does not represent a complete resolution.

Bringing Fire and Façade Engineering Together

This is where bringing fire engineering and façade engineering closer together can add significant value.

External-wall fire risk may initially be identified through a fire-focused assessment. However, developing and implementing an appropriate response requires an understanding of how that response interacts with the existing façade.

Fire engineering can help establish the nature of the fire risk and the performance requirements that need to be addressed. Façade engineering can then help determine  how those requirements can be incorporated within the existing construction while maintaining the wider performance of the external wall.

Bringing these disciplines together allows the proposed solution to be considered holistically.

Rather than asking only, “Does this address the fire risk?” The question becomes, “Does this provide an appropriate solution for the building as a whole?”

This can be particularly important where existing construction is complex, information is incomplete or interventions need to be integrated with other façade systems and building components.

Designing for Delivery

A technically appropriate solution also needs to be capable of being delivered.

Existing buildings can present significant constraints around access, sequencing, interfaces, resident considerations, procurement and programme. The proposed solution therefore needs to be considered not only in terms of its technical performance, but also how it can be implemented in practice.

This is where early coordination between the relevant disciplines can help identify constraints and potential unintended consequences before they become problems during construction.

The objective is not simply to develop a technically sound detail. It is to develop a solution that can be understood, procured, constructed and maintained within the context of the building.

Documenting the Decision

As with Identification, a strong Resolution process should leave a clear record of how decisions have been reached.

Where different approaches are available, the rationale for selecting the preferred solution should be understood and documented. This may include the risks being addressed, the options considered, the constraints identified and the reasons why the selected approach is considered appropriate.

This helps building owners move beyond simply having a recommended solution to having a defensible position around why that solution was selected.

The objective is not to eliminate every uncertainty. It is to understand the relevant uncertainties, make informed decisions and clearly document the basis for those decisions.

Resolution is Not the End

Developing the right solution is a significant step, but it is not the end of the external-wall risk journey.

The technical intent established during assessment and design needs to be carried through into delivery, with appropriate evidence demonstrating that the intended solution has been delivered as designed.

That is where Resolution begins to lead into Assurance.
